0002 Freelancer OS Core Tables
SQL file: supabase/migrations/0002_add_freelancer_os_core_tables.sql
Purpose
Adds the database model required for the Freelancer OS MVP.
This migration keeps the existing baseline from supabase/schema.sql and extends it instead of replacing it. The existing tasks table is reused and enriched with freelancer-specific fields.

RLS Model
Every new table has user_id.
Policies follow the same pattern:
- users can select their own rows
- users can insert rows only for themselves
- users can update their own rows
- users can delete their own rows
Notes
app_settings.api_key exists for compatibility with the current prototype flow. For production-grade use, provider credentials should be encrypted or moved to a safer secret-management strategy.
daily_logs is the new MVP-oriented replacement for the earlier journals concept. The old journals table remains available until the UI migration is complete.
